Bienvenue sur le profil Malt de Mohamed !

Malt vous permet d'accéder aux meilleurs consultants freelances pour vos projets. Contactez Mohamed pour échanger sur votre besoin ou recherchez d'autres profils sur Malt.

Mohamed Lamouchi

ingénieur data / consultant décisionnel

Peut se déplacer à Bussy-Saint-Georges, Bussy-Saint-Georges

  • 48.8416
  • 2.69789
  • Tarif indicatif 667€ / jour
  • Expérience 7 ans et +
Proposer un projet La mission ne démarrera que si vous acceptez le devis de Mohamed.

Disponibilité non-confirmée

Proposer un projet La mission ne démarrera que si vous acceptez le devis de Mohamed.

Localisation et déplacement

Localisation
Bussy-Saint-Georges, France
Peut travailler dans vos locaux à
  • Bussy-Saint-Georges et 50km autour
  • Bussy-Saint-Georges et 50km autour

Préférences

Durée de mission
  • ≤ 1 semaine
  • ≤ 1 mois
  • entre 1 et 3 mois
  • entre 3 et 6 mois
  • ≥ 6 mois

Vérifications

Langues

  • Français

    Bilingue ou natif

  • Anglais

    Capacité professionnelle limitée

  • Arabe

    Bilingue ou natif

Catégories

Compétences (28)

Mohamed en quelques mots

Bonjour,

Je suis consultant en informatique avec plus de 14 ans d'expérience, j'ai acquis beaucoup de compétence sur plusieurs technologies et plusieurs domaines fonctionnels.

A travers mes différentes expériences j'ai démontré ma motivation, ma rapidité d'adaptation sur les différents projets, mon professionnalisme ainsi que mon efficacité.

Expériences

Safran Aircraft Engines - SAFRAN GROUP

Aéronautique & aérospatiale

Architecte Data / BigData

Moissy-Cramayel, France

octobre 2019 - avril 2020

Amélioration de l’architecture data actuelle
- Changement du partitionnement des données cooked, d’un partitionnement fonctionnel vers un partitionnement technique
- Mise en place d’un ordonnancement avec Nifi à la place de Oozie
- Création des templates NIFI pour le lancement des traitements de collecte, d’Ingestion et des algorithmes
- L’étude de l’utilisation de Drill comme connecteur aux données de la plateforme à partir des autres applications
- Etude et POC pour l’utilisation de Hbase sur la plateforme.
- Faire un POC sur Flume

Amélioration de la performance d’accès à la base de données Hive
- Etude d’utilisation de Drill comme connecteur et accélérateur pour la base Hive
- Elargir l’utilisation de LLAP

POC sur les outils dataviz
- Participation aux ateliers de travail sur le choix de l’outil de dataviz

Architecturer les traitements d’ingestion et d’indexation
- Mise en place d’une architecture pour le lancement des traitements d’ingestion et d’indexation en détectant dynamiquement les nouvelles données
- Rédaction du DAT

Participation à la mise en place des algorithmes
- Orientation de la conception et des développements pour respecter les normes internes et les bonnes pratiques
- Support aux concepteurs et développeurs
Scala Python Apache NIFI spark Hive Hbase MongoDB HQL HPL Oozie Java SQL Shell Docker Apache Drill Apache Flume

SOCIETE GENRALE

Banque & assurances

Consultant BI et Ingénieur DATA

Fontenay-sous-Bois, France

janvier 2017 - octobre 2019

Mise en place d’une application spark/scala pour l’évaluation des entreprises
- Conception de l'architecture applicatifs
- Création de la base et des tables associés sur Hive
- Développement de l’ordonnancement avec Oozie
- Développement des traitements avec scals/spark

Mise en place d’une chaine CI/CD pour Talend
- Définir l’arhcitecture de la chaine CI/CD
- Installation et test des diffirents modules de la chaine CI/CD (continuous integration and continuous delivery)
- Développement des playbooks sur ansible Tower pour la partie CD

Maintenance Evolutive d’une application Scala/spark pour la catégorisation des opérations Bancaires
- Suivi de la production des traitements existants
- Correction des anomalies sur les traitements scala
- Développement des évolutions sur les traitements (Scala et Talend)
- Création des tables externes pour l’exploitation des fichiers sur le lake
- Optimisation des traitements de catégorisation (scala/spark)

Mise en place d'un datawarehouse et des datamarts pour le reporting :
- Conception de l'architecture applicatifs
- Modélisation et conception du modèle de la base de données décisionnelle (datawarehouse et des datamarts)
- Développement des traitements d’alimentation avec Datastage PX
- Développement des fiches control-M pour l’exécution et l’enchainement des traitements
Mise en place d'un infocentre de reporting pour la mobilité bancaire :
- Conception de l'architecture applicatifs
- Développement des traitements Talend qui :
  • Récupèrent les données sur HDFS (Datalakes)
  • Calculent les différents indicateurs et qui traite les données bruts
  • Injectent les données dans la base MongodDB
- Développement de l'application Web sur AngularJS
- Génération des tableaux de reporting en Excel et permettre aux utilisateurs le téléchargement.

Migration des machines de la base de données Vectorielle vers Redhat 7.1
- Pilotage de la migration des serveurs Linux Redhat 5.1 vers Redhat 7.1 et de la base de donnée Vectorielle Harry Vectorial Server de la version 32 bits vers la version 64 bits.
- Définition de la capacité des nouvelles machines.
- Définir l'architecture cible et mise en place du plan de migration.
- Adapter les traitements sur les nouvelles machines.
- Développement des rapports décisionnels avec la suite Harry Liberty
- Développement des traitements d'alimentation de la base de données Vectorielle Harry Vectorial Server
scala spark HQL hive oozie TALEND BigData Datastage PX 11 Harry Pilot 8.7 Harry DASHNORD 8.7 Microstrategy 10 AngularJS Java Rest HVS SQL Shell Harry Vectorial Server Oracle 11g Teradata 14.1 15.1 MongoDB 3.4 SqlDevelopper Teradata Sql Client IntelliJ Winscp Putty MongoDB Compass Hadoop HDFS Linux RedHat 5.5 et 7.1 Windows Server 2018 Citrix

La Banque Postale - Le Groupe La Poste

Banque & assurances

Consultant BI et DWH

Paris, France

septembre 2014 - décembre 2016

Tâches réalisées :
- Conception et Développement des nouveaux traitements d’alimentation et d’extraction de données avec Talend.
- Evoluer les traitements Talend existants.
- Conception et développement des traitements d’alimentation d’un datamart R-OLAP avec Talend.
- Mise en place de la version Talend Entreprise Data Integration :
•Définition de l’architecture cible Talend.
•Installation des different modules.
•Rédaction des documents d’installation du serveur Talend et du studio de développement.
•Trouver des solutions pour l’utilisation des MétaServlet.
•Définition de la procédure de livraison entre les différents environnements et développement des outils de livraison.
- Migration des Traitements Talend de la version TOS (Gratuite) vers la version TEDI (Payante)
- Conception et modélisation d'un Datamart (R-OLAP).
- Maintenance des outils décisionnels du système d’information de la surveillance prudentielle pour la direction des marchés financiers.
- Etudes, conception et développement des nouvelles évolutions (Talend / WebService / PL/SQL)
- Correction des anomalies dans les traitements PL/SQL.
- Evolution des traitements PL/SQL.
- Analyses et correction des problèmes de la production.
- Optimisation des performances des traitements PL/SQL.
Oracle 11g / 12c TALEND TOS TALEND TEDI SqlDevelopper SQL PL/SQL JAVA Windows XP Pro Windows 2003 Server

Lyonnaise des eaux

Energie

Consultant Technique sur l’ERP Oracle Customer Care and Billing

Courbevoie, France

septembre 2013 - septembre 2014

Tâches réalisées :
- Extraction des données avec des requêtes SQL.
- Développement des scripts shell et des traitements PL/SQL.
- Paramétrage CC&B.
- Correction des données et mise en place des contournements des anomalies.
- Analyse des données.
- Surveillance des environnements de production.
- Analyse des plantages et des anomalies sur les batchs CC&B en production.
Oracle 11g Oracle Customer Care and Billing Unix (IBM AIX) Windows XP Pro SQL PL/SQL shell. VBA SQLDeveloper Quality Center Access Sully putty

Lucheux

Banque & assurances

Consultant Décisionnel et expert Oracle PL/SQL

Paris, France

mars 2013 - septembre 2013

Tâches réalisées :
- Refonte des Traitements Report en SQL et PL/SQL.
- Refonte des traitements Pro*c en PL/SQL.
- Développement des scripts shell.
- Modification des écrans Forms.
- Création des rapports décisionnels avec JasperReport iReport Designer.
- Intégration des rapports Jasper dans un intranet JAVA/J2EE (Spring).
- Développement d'une application avec Java/J2EE (Spring, Hibernate, Maven).
- Support technique sur Talend.
- Formation des développeurs internes sur Talend.
- Conception des solutions techniques sur Talend.
Talend JasperReport iReport Designer 5.0.1 Oracle 7 / 11g shell (ksh) SQL PL/SQL Report Forms SPRING 3 (Java/J2EE) Maven Hibernate. JIRA Eclipse Git

SNCF INFRA - SNCF

Transports

Chef de projet Décisionnel

Paris, France

avril 2011 - décembre 2012

En mission à la SNCF INFRA d’Avril 2011 à Décembre 2012 au sein de la division < Méthode et Procédures > de la Direction Déléguée Finances Comptabilité Gestion (IFG).

Tâches réalisées :
- Manager une équipe de 2 personnes.
- Planification des développements et des livraisons en recette et en production.
- Participation aux réunions de suivi du pôle.
- Organisation des réunions avec la AMOA, pour faire le suivi des projets et la préparation des nouveaux.
- Chiffrage des nouveaux projets et des nouvelles évolutions.
- Développement des requêtes SQL.
- Conception et développement des applications avec PL/SQL.
- Conception et développement des applications avec TALEND pour traiter les problématiques suivantes :
•Alimentation des bases de données à partir des fichiers.
•Alimentation des bases de données à partir d’autres bases.
•Extraction des données dans fichiers et transfert de ces derniers vers d’autres SI.
•Transformation et enrichissement des fichiers d’un format vers un autre format.
- Création et développement de nouveaux composants TALEND.
- Migration de version Talend 3.1.1 vers la version 4.2.2
- Développement de nouveaux tableaux de bords avec Reportive pour le suivi de la comptabilité et de la facturation.
- Développement d’une intranet avec VB.NET
- Rédaction de la documentation technique.
- Correction des bugs sur les tableaux de bords existants avec Reportive.
Oracle 10g TALEND SQL PL/SQL ASP.NET VB.NET Access Excel VBA JAVA TOAD SqlDevelopper Reportive 7/8 SVN Microsoft Visual Studio 2008 DBDesigner 4

Société Générale - Société Générale

Banque & assurances

Ingénieur d’étude et de développement

Fontenay-sous-Bois, France

février 2007 - janvier 2011

En mission à la société générale de Février 2007 à Janvier 2011 au sein du service moteur de marketing.
Au cours de ma mission, j’ai travaillé sur plusieurs projets :
- Marketing Opération : Composé d’un datamart opérationnel et d’un progiciel de gestion de campagne de marketing AIMS Software.
- Marketing Etude : Composé de deux datamarts, un datamart des professionnels et un datamart d’étude, ces deux datamarts sont exploités par SAS pour le calcul des scores.
- Pilotage de risque : le domaine pilotage de risque est composé de plusieurs datamarts pour le suivi et l’analyse des prêt et crédit ainsi que les divers à régulariser.

Tâches réalisées :
- Création des requêtes de reporting avec HarrySoftware pour faire le suivi des campagnes de marketing.
- Formatage des rapports selon le besoin des utilisateurs de HarrySoftware.
- Création des dictionnaires de données avec HarrySoftware.
- Développement des nouvelles fonctionnalités sur le progiciel AIMS Software (Outils de gestion de campagne marketing).
- Support aux utilisateurs de l'outil AIMS Software.
- Création d’un nouveau tiers (segment) sur AIMS pour les campagnes événementielles, avec l’étude et la définition du domaine technique et fonctionnel du tiers.
- Modélisation et création d’un nouveau tiers (segment) pour les prospects professionnels.
- Etude du périmètre fonctionnel et technique des nouvelles évolutions sur marketing national.
- Développement de nouveaux flux avec Streamserve pour l'outil AIMS Software, ainsi que la modification des flux existants.
- Optimisation des requêtes SQL de ciblage de AIMS Software.
- Refonte des traitements d'alimentation des datamarts (shell, sql, pl/sql, sqlLoader).
- Refonte des traitements d'alimentation des scores du Pro*C vers PL-SQL.
- Etude de l'existant et définition du périmètre des évolutions pour les traitements d'alimentation des datamarts.
- Conception fonctionnel et technique, ainsi la modélisation de la base de données et des traitements d'un nouveau datamart.
- Création de la base de données et développement des traitements du nouveau datamart (shell, sql, pl/sql, sqlLoader).
- Maintenance et développement de nouvelles fonctionnalités d'un intranet et la correction des bugs (J2EE/STRUTS).
- Pilotage d'un projet de migration d'un serveur SUN Solaris vers un serveur IBM AIX.
- Rédaction des dossiers d'architecture existante et de l'architecture cible dans le cadre de la Migration vers le serveur AIX.
- Rédaction des dossiers de sécurité de toutes nos applications.
- Chiffrage des évolutions.
- Tests unitaire et d'intégration sur tous mes développements.
- Rédaction du manuel utilisateur.
- Back up du chef de projet.

Oracle 9i/10g Unix (Solaris et AIX) Windows 2003 Server / XP Pro JAVA/J2EE (STRUTS) shell (ksh et bash) SQL PL/SQL JavaScript HTML Langage spécifique à Streamserve TOAD SQLDeveloper StreamServe Eclipse Quality Center Control-M ClearCase AIMS Software HarrySoftware Weblogic putty

Formations